#dbfdef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bfdef is composed of 85.9% red, 99.2%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 5.5%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 155.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 92.5%. #dbfdef color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b7fbdf.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

#dbfdef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bfdef has RGB values of R:219, G:253, B:239 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.06,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 14417391.

Shades and Tints of #dbfdef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eefef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dbfdef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ebedec is the less saturated color, while #dafeef is the most saturated one.
